Biography

A street brawler from a young age, Sagat suffered significant injuries throughout, including losing his left eye. After a while, he joined a Muay Thai dojo to become proficient in that martial art. Although he struggled at first, he eventually became a legend and earned the title of “the emperor of Muay Thai.”

Sagat also took in an apprentice, Adon, with whom he later entered the World Warrior Tournament. Sagat fought Ryu, who became desperate to win the fight and used Shoryuken on Sagat, injuring him greatly.

Once recovered, Sagat learned a new technique to prepare for his rematch with Ryu, the Tiger Blow. Adon had lost a lot of respect for Sagat after that and even challenged him for the best Muay Thai fighter title. Adon would win but be injured for months.

Sagat felt like he was losing control of his life, so he joined Shadaloo and M. Bison, who promised him a rematch with Ryu and more power in a bid to regain his strength. After his rematch with Ryu, Ryu let him win; Sagat came to understand that continuing with his vendetta would not bring him any joy.

First Appearance: Street Fighter, August 1987
